Output 40323dbe397995bd396bfd8fca2cb6b2d7dd6b6871c92396bef2b335a6b2afe3:5

value
2852551
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b20c5aea167ae2c8319462bf136e5c04bc106907 OP_EQUALVERIFY OP_CHECKSIG
address
1HES5bYc8xHdQTnzf9hLu42MUGGQS2Zqpd
transaction
40323dbe397995bd396bfd8fca2cb6b2d7dd6b6871c92396bef2b335a6b2afe3
confirmations
439939
spent
true